The first thing you will want to do before you start looking for home remodeling services is to inspect your roof. There may be visible damage on the exterior, including cracks and missing or broken shingles. You should also inspect the interior, using a flashlight to identify any leaks or stains in the attic.

One of the most common causes of leaks is clogged gutters. Gutter cleaning and repair are essential to ensuring that your home doesn’t incur water damage. And clogged gutters can cause more than just a few leaks in the roof. The main purpose of rain gutters is to draw water away from your home’s foundation. If your gutters become clogged, water can get backed up toward the foundation, possibly causing structural damage.

Heading up to your roof by yourself can put you in a very dangerous situation. There are many safety precautions that you should take if you climb up on your roof. Being on a roof can put you in uncomfortable and dangerous positions for extended periods, so it’s probably better to just stay off. Instead, inspect your home’s roof from a safe vantage point using binoculars. You should still be able to identify any cracking, curling, or missing shingles. And if your roof is made of asphalt shingles, make sure to look out for any areas that lack granular covering.

When considering which home remodeling services to use for your next major roof renovation, make sure that you take into account the aesthetic appearance of your roof. Consider what look and style of roofing you want. This is not a decision to make lightly either, as forty percent of most homes’ visible exterior is taken up by the roof. Make sure you invest in something that you will really enjoy.

While thatch roofs were developed as early as 735 AD, and wooden shingles only a few hundred years after that, you’ll probably want something a little more sturdy and modern. Slate roofs were common during America’s infancy, but have since fallen out of style, and are rarely used today. Asphalt shingles are the roofing material that is most popular today, being used in nearly four out of every five homes.

While asphalt shingles may be the most popular, there are still several other materials available. When it comes to a good combination of safety and price, asphalt will probably offer you the best deal, but don’t let that stop you if you really like the look of cedar or redwood roofing. You may be able to buy fire-resistant wood shingles, or composite materials that mimic their look.
